In this Review, we describe BESTs being developed for grid-scale energy storage, including high-energy, aqueous, redox flow, high-temperature and gas batteries. Battery technologies support various power system services, including providing grid support services and preventing curtailment.
Numerous technologies, including nickel-metal hydride (NiMH), lithium-ion, lithium polymer, and various other types of rechargeable batteries, are the subject of recent research on energy storage technologies [31, 32]. However, dependable energy storage systems with high energy and power densities are required by modern electronic devices.
Batteries, hydrogen fuel storage, and flow batteries are examples of electrochemical ESSs for renewable energy sources . Mechanical energy storage systems include pumped hydroelectric energy storage systems (PHES), gravity energy storage systems (GES), compressed air energy storage systems (CAES), and flywheel energy storage systems .
